East Idaho offers unique wildlife photography opportunities that may not be as readily available in Yellowstone National Park. With a diverse range of rivers and habitats, you can explore different ecosystems and capture images of moose, various owl species, and other wildlife. Idaho boasts one of the largest moose populations in the lower 48 states, making it an ideal destination for wildlife enthusiasts and photographers.
